网站被篡改该如何解决?
网站被篡改该如何解决?
当你的网站被篡改时,立即采取措施至关重要,以确保尽快恢复网站正常运行,并防止类似事件的再次发生。以下是处理网站被篡改时的一些关键步骤和建议,帮助你高效地解决问题。
1. 迅速隔离和评估
隔离受影响的网站
首先,将受感染的网站从公众访问中隔离。这可以通过暂停服务、将网站流量重定向到维护页面或关闭服务器来实现。此举有助于防止篡改行为进一步扩散。
评估篡改情况
通过分析网站的日志文件和代码,确定篡改的具体情况。了解攻击者的入侵路径和篡改的范围,将为后续的修复和保护提供基础数据。
2. 恢复和修复
恢复备份
若有定期备份,尽快从最新的安全备份中恢复网站数据。确保备份文件未被篡改,并在恢复前进行彻底的安全扫描。
手动修复
如果备份不可用或不完整,需要手动修复受损部分。这可能包括重新上传干净的文件、修复受损的代码或重新构建数据库。
3. 查找并修补漏洞
识别安全漏洞
利用网站扫描工具查找潜在的安全漏洞。这些漏洞可能是由于过时的软件、弱密码或配置错误等问题引起的。
修补漏洞
根据扫描结果修复所有发现的漏洞。确保所有软件、插件和主题都更新到最新版本,并修复代码中的安全问题。
4. 加强安全防护
部署防火墙
安装和配置网络防火墙及应用防火墙,以阻止恶意流量和攻击。防火墙可以有效过滤不必要的访问请求,减少潜在威胁。
使用强密码和双重认证
确保所有账户使用强密码,并启用双重身份验证(2FA)。这将增加额外的安全层,即使密码被泄露,攻击者也难以获取账户访问权限。
保持软件更新
定期更新操作系统、服务器软件、网站应用程序及插件,以获取最新的安全补丁。更新是防止已知漏洞被利用的有效方式。
5. 实施监控和应急预案
持续监控
使用实时监控工具跟踪网站的运行状态和安全状况。设置警报系统,及时响应潜在的安全威胁。
制定应急响应计划
建立详细的应急响应计划,包括检测、分析和恢复篡改事件的步骤。确保团队成员了解应急流程并进行定期演练。
6. 增强安全意识
提升团队安全意识
定期对团队成员进行网络安全培训,提高他们对网络威胁的认识和应对能力,包括防范网络钓鱼和社交工程攻击。
实施安全操作规范
制定并执行安全操作规范,涵盖访问控制、数据加密和敏感信息保护等方面,以确保日常操作符合安全标准。
面对网站篡改问题,及时隔离、恢复和修复是关键。通过查明并修补漏洞、加强安全防护、实施监控和教育培训,可以有效地应对和预防类似事件。网络安全是一个持续的过程,只有不断改进和强化安全措施,才能保障网站的长期稳定与安全运行。